Soil Orders

• All end in “sol” which is derived from “solum” meaning soil

• The twelve soil orders are: Alfisols, Aridisols, Entisols, Gelisols, Histosols, Inceptisols, Mollisols, Andisols, Spodosols, Ultisols, Vertisols and Oxisols

• Geologic definition: Loose surface of the earth as distinguished from solid bedrock (support of plant life not required).

• Traditional definition: Material which nourishes and supports growing plants (includes rocks, water, snow, air).

• Component definition: Mixture of mineral matter, organic matter, water, and air.

• Soil formation is initiated by the process of weathering

• Weathering – the physical or chemical disintegration and/or decomposition of rocks and minerals under natural conditions

Soils

Page 26: Soil Taxonomy: Orders Suborders Great groups Subgroups Families Series Geology and the Evolution of American Forests Drummer – State soil of Illinois

• Physical weathering – breaking down parent material by exposure to physical forces– Moving ice

– Moving water

– Wind

– Growing roots

• Chemical weathering – breaking down parent material by exposure to chemical forces– Rainwater

– Surface water

– Gases

– Secretions by organisms

Parent Material

• The unconsolidated and more or less chemically weathered mineral or organic matter from which the solum of soils is developed

• Solum-The upper and most weathered part of the soil profile; the A and B horizons

Soils

Page 30: Soil Taxonomy: Orders Suborders Great groups Subgroups Families Series Geology and the Evolution of American Forests Drummer – State soil of Illinois

Climate

• From an over-all standpoint, climate is perhaps the most influential factor affecting soil development

• Temperature and precipitation greatly influence the rates of chemical and physical weathering.

• Warm, wet, and flat areas have more rapid rates of soil formation than areas where the opposite conditions occur

Time

• The actual length of time that materials have been subjected to weathering plays a significant role in soil formation

• Soils of the glaciated region are much younger and more fertile then soils that were not glaciated

Controlling Erosion

• The key to controlling erosion is to maintain a good vegetative cover

• Farming practices used to control erosion include: conservation tillage, strip cropping, contour farming, terracing, gully reclamation, windbreak planting, and the retirement of highly erodible lands from cultivation

Soil textureThe individual mineral particles in a soil are classified into three

texture size classes:

Sand (.05-2.0 mm)

Silt (.002-.05 mm)

Clay (<.002 mm)

The texture of a soil is then described as:

The proportion in which particles of different size classes are found in the soil

Water Holding Capacity

• The readily available soil water is considered to be the amount of moisture retained in the soil between field capacity (upper limit) and permanent wilting point (lower limit)

Major Forms of Iron and Effect on Soil Color

Form Chemical Formula Color

Ferrous oxide FeO Gray

Ferric oxide (Hematite) Fe2O3 Red

Hydrated ferric oxide (Limonite) 2Fe2O3 3H2O Yellow
